THREAT TO SHULS: FBI Warns of “Broad Threat” Against Shuls in New Jersey (Updated)

New Jersey synagogues were placed on alert Thursday afternoon after the FBI said it had “received credible information of a broad threat,” to the Jewish houses of worship.
“We ask at this time that you take all security precautions to protect your community and facility,” FBI Newark wrote on its social media pages. “We will share more information as soon as we can. Stay alert. In case of emergency call police.”
The FBI did not release any further information on the nature of the threats but said it was “taking a proactive measure with this warning while investigative processes are carried out.”

Jersey City Mayor Steven Fulop said city officials were reaching out to local synagogues and would be placing officers at each of the city’s seven locations as well as extra foot patrols in the “broader Jewish community till we have more information from the FBI.”
Gov. Phil Murphy said he had reached out to the FBI, New Jersey Attorney General’s Office and the New Jersey Office of Homeland Security and Preparedness on the situation.
“We are closely monitoring the situation and are working with local law enforcement to ensure that all houses of worship are protected,” Murphy said in a tweet.

“I have been briefed about threats to synagogues in New Jersey. There is currently no related threat in New York. We will keep monitoring the situation closely,” New York State Governor Kathy Hochul said on twitter. “Hatred, threats, or violence toward Jewish communities is unacceptable. We will always stand with our Jewish neighbors.”

NYPD issues statement after FBI warned of “credible information” about a nonspecific but widescale threat to synagogues in New Jersey: “The NYPD is aware of an FBI Alert of “credible information” of a broad threat to synagogues in New Jersey,” the NYPD has stated in a statement. “In an abundance of caution, the NYPD’s Intelligence and Counterterrorism Bureaus are working alongside the Joint Terrorism Task Force and the FBI to ensure the safety and well-being of in every area that encompasses our Jewish citizens and synagogues here in New York City and the tri-state area.”
